I got an H going recently after sitting 20 years and when I drained the rearend it was mostly water and some sludge. How much does it hold? I just need to know how much gear oil to get. Also how much air do you guys run in 12-38 tires? Thanks

The transmission holds 6 gallons of gear oil. There is a small plug on the left side of the transmission that will indicate when you have enough oil in it.

You may also want to consider before filling it with oil, to flush it with Kerosene or diesel. I know when I drained mine, the oil looked like milk from the water. I removed the top cover and it had sludge coating everything inside. Used diesel on a rag and cleaned it all out.
 
An H rear end will take about 7 gallons, give or take a quart or so.

I run 10 - 12 psi in the rears on my Super H.
 
I would dump the contents, then add a couple of gallons of diesel and drive around a little. You can then dump that and add the new lubricant.
